Park Slope Among 'Most Walkable' Neighborhoods in NYC

Park Slope ranks in top 35 'most walkable' NYC neighborhoods.

New York is the most walkable large city in the country, and Park Slope is among the most walkable neighborhoods in NYC according to Walkscore.com.

The site that ranks the 'walkability' of neighborhoods across the country ranks Park Slope 34th in NYC with a walk score of 96, transit score of 95 and bike score of 83.

Nearby Boerum Hill came in 18th in NYC with a walk score of 98, while Carroll Gardens was ranked just ahead of Park Slope at number 33. Gowanus was also ranked in the top 40 with a walk score of 96.
